Why Early Access?

“Tapper’s Fiefdom mixes idle/clicker progression with real-time strategy, and getting that balance right depends on how the economy grows and how fast combat escalates. Early Access gives us the space to adjust those systems while people are actually playing the game. Community feedback helps us see where the pacing feels good, where it drags, and where the strategy needs more depth, so the experience becomes enjoyable rather than a simple race for bigger stats.”

What is the current state of the Early Access version?

“The main gameplay loop is already in place and fully playable. Right now, the game includes:

* A working resource system where you gather and manage your economy.
* Building construction and upgrades for key structures like Housing and the Barracks.
* Unit training and two ways to fight: direct RTS control or an auto-resolve option.
* A functioning event system with dynamic choices that can shift your strategy.

These systems form the foundation of the experience, and they’re already up and running.”

About This Game

Tapper’s Fiefdom is not a simple clicker game. It is the responsibility of a kingdom.

You begin your journey as a small fief lord, transforming your modest village into a vast empire. Gather resources, construct buildings, and raise your army. But be careful; the path to victory is not just about “clicking.”

This is a management simulation that blends “Idle” and “Strategy” genres if you want... Bu if you don't want a strategy experience you can play classic idle like gameplay.

MANAGE YOUR ECONOMY, TAKE RISKS Mining alone is not enough.

  • Dynamic Market: Follow shifting market prices with the Trader. Buy low, sell high.

  • Risky Production: Trust the Alchemist. Will you risk turning your resources into “trash” for a chance at producing priceless rare stones, or follow the safe route?

LET YOUR STRATEGY SPEAK In this kingdom, staying Idle (AFK) is a choice, not a requirement.

  • Deep Army Management: Train, equip, and level up four different unit types (Infantry, Tank, Archer, Mage).

  • Two Battle Modes: Command your forces directly in RTS-style battles, or relax with Auto-Resolve designed for the idle audience.

ENDLESS GROWTH (PRESTIGE) Think you’ve reached the end?

  • TerraCore (Prestige System): Reset your kingdom to earn valuable TerraCore points and unlock powerful, permanent upgrades.

  • Horizontal Growth (Rebuild): Push the limits of your settlement. Rebuild the same structures repeatedly to multiply passive income and create a true empire.

A LIVING WORLD Your kingdom thrives even while you are AFK.

  • Dynamic Events: From disputes between the Alchemist and Trader to bandit raids, hundreds of events will shape your realm.

  • AFK-Friendly: The Auto-Select mode prevents events from piling up and intelligently makes decisions while you’re away.

Tapper’s Fiefdom combines the comfort of an Idle game with the Strategy game.

AI Generated Content Disclosure

The developers describe how their game uses AI Generated Content like this:

AI generation tools were used to create specific 2D visual assets during the development of this game. This includes 2D character illustrations, event thumbnails, UI icons, and various interface elements. All AI-generated content has been manually reviewed and integrated to fit the game's artistic style.
